Perform product deliveries along assigned routes, and other related duties to guarantee customer satisfaction.
- Inspect vehicle equipment and supplies, such as tires, lights, brakes, gas, oil, and water, and request service and repairs as needed.
- Assemble orders for timely delivery to customer businesses, ensuring accurate delivery windows for each route stop.
- Place delivered products in various assigned storage locations at each route stop according to customer requests.
- Maintain accuracy of delivered product with no damage due to mishandling.
- Immediately communicate problems to the Transportation Supervisor by phone.
- Manage multiple assignments and tasks, ensuring appropriate use of time, equipment, and materials.
- Follow transportation policies, DOT regulations, food/personal safety regulations, and company policies and procedures for personnel.
- Ensure conformance with BEK standards for professional appearance, conduct, and training requirements.
- Complete administrative tasks and related paperwork to guarantee the efficiency of transportation operations.
- Review customer invoices to determine items to be moved, gathered, distributed, and delivered.
- Turn in receipts and monies received from customer deliveries.
- Maintain records, including vehicle logs, cargo and/or billing statements in accordance with BEK policies.
